Quick Tip #2 – Dimension Arc Length

Sometimes, the actual arc length is more important to specify then other dimensions. In Drawings and Sketches, you can easily specify the actual arc length.
In a sketch or in a drawing, make sure you in the dimensioning mode. First, select the arc to be dimensioned.

While holding the CTRL key, select the first end point of the arc.

While still holding the CTRL key, select the second endpoint of the arc.

Place the dimension above the arc. The dimension value will be shown with a small arc to denote the value is the arc length.
